History of the Festival: Tracing the Origins and Traditions

The Philadelphia Cherry Blossom Festival 2026 is a celebration deeply rooted in cultural heritage and natural beauty. Originating from Japan’s centuries-old tradition of hanami (flower viewing), the festival was introduced to Philadelphia to showcase the stunning beauty of cherry blossoms as a symbol of spring’s arrival.

Origins in Philadelphia

In Philadelphia, this festival has been enchanting locals and visitors alike since its inception in the early 20th century. The tradition of planting cherry trees in the city began as a gesture of friendship between the United States and Japan, symbolizing unity and goodwill.

Japanese Influences

The festival’s influence can be directly traced back to Japanese customs, where the cherry blossom holds deep cultural significance. Sakura (cherry blossoms) embody the transient nature of life and symbolize renewal, hope, and beauty – themes that resonate strongly with the spirit of spring.

Best Spots to View Cherry Blossoms: A Guide for Spectacular Views

Spring in Philadelphia is a magical time when the city comes alive with the beauty of cherry blossoms. Below are some of the best spots to view the philadelphia cherry blossom festival 2026:

1. Fairmount Park

Located in the heart of Philadelphia, Fairmount Park offers a stunning display of cherry blossoms during the Philadelphia Cherry Blossom Festival 2026. Walk along the Schuylkill River Trail to admire the beautiful blooms.

2. Shofuso Japanese House and Garden

Experience a touch of Japan in Philadelphia at the Shofuso Japanese House and Garden. The serene setting provides the perfect backdrop for viewing cherry blossoms in full bloom.

3. Morris Arboretum

Take a day trip to Morris Arboretum to see a diverse collection of cherry blossom trees. The picturesque landscapes and peaceful atmosphere make it an ideal spot for enjoying nature’s beauty.
